UFO Hovers Over House For Four Hours

By   get stories by email

"What would you do if a UFO hovered over your family home for four hours? A family in Fraserburgh, Aberdeenshire, Scotland lived in terror as this happened to them.

Morag Ritchie woke up at 2:00 a.m. and noticed flickering and rotating lights above her rural home.

According to the Huffington Post she said, 'I saw what I thought was a bright star. However, it was a sequence of flashing lights. There was also a darting light coming from the side. There was no sound, either.'"
